The Role: The Manager - Finance Evolution is responsible for leading Hyatt's Finance Evolution program by overseeing a portfolio of continuous improvement and finance transformation initiatives, with a primary focus on the Shared Service Center while supporting finance transformation initiatives across the broader corporate finance organization. This role partners closely with Finance, Technology, Shared Service Center teams, and business stakeholders to identify opportunities, establish priorities, and deliver innovative solutions that simplify processes, strengthen controls, and improve the colleague experience.
Responsibilities
Lead Finance Evolution Portfolio:
- Lead and oversee a portfolio of finance transformation and continuous improvement initiatives from ideation through implementation, ensuring alignment with Finance priorities and strategic objectives.
- Develop and maintain the Finance Evolution roadmap, prioritizing initiatives based on business value, complexity, and organizational impact.
- Develop business cases, define success metrics, and measure realized business value for Finance Evolution initiatives.
- Manage project governance, timelines, risks, dependencies, and stakeholder communications.
Drive Process Transformation:
- Analyze current-state ("as-is") and future-state ("to-be") finance processes to identify opportunities and design innovative, scalable solutions that improve efficiency, strengthen controls, and enhance the colleague experience.
- Translate business requirements into technical requirements and partner with technology teams to deliver sustainable automation, dashboards, reporting, and analytics solutions.
- Stay informed of emerging technologies and evaluate opportunities to improve finance processes through automation, AI, analytics, and enterprise data platforms.
Lead Organizational Change:
- Lead organizational change by developing communication, training, and adoption strategies that foster a culture of continuous improvement and ensure successful implementation of new processes and technologies.
- Ensure standard operating procedures, process documentation, and governance artifacts remain current.
- Measure benefits realization and continuously monitor implemented solutions to ensure expected business outcomes are achieved.
Leadership:
- Provide leadership, coaching, and mentorship that fosters accountability, collaboration, innovation, and continuous learning.
- Build strong cross-functional relationships and influence stakeholders at all levels of the organization to drive alignment and successful delivery.

Qualifications
Experience
- 5+ years of experience leading finance transformation, continuous improvement, process optimization, or business transformation initiatives.
- Demonstrated experience leading cross-functional initiatives, influencing stakeholders, and driving organizational change across multiple business functions.
- Strong understanding of finance and accounting processes.
- Excellent communication, facilitation, presentation, and relationship management skills.
Education
- Bachelor's degree in Business, Finance, Accounting, Information Systems, or a related field.
Additional Comments and Requirements
- Experience with no-code/low-code automation platforms (e.g., Alteryx, Power Automate).
- Experience with enterprise analytics and data visualization tools (e.g., ThoughtSpot, Tableau, Power BI).
- Experience with modern cloud data platforms and data warehousing technologies (e.g., Snowflake).
- Experience with Robotic Process Automation (RPA) platforms (e.g., UiPath, Automation Anywhere).
- Experience with ERP and financial systems (e.g., Oracle EBS, Hyperion, iScala).
- Experience with Microsoft 365 applications, including advanced Excel and PowerPoint,
- Hospitality, shared services, or multi-entity finance experience preferred.
- Lean Six Sigma certification or continuous improvement experience preferred.
